Colorado Student Grant (Need-Based Aid)

College & Education · Colorado · Free

State need-based grant for Colorado residents attending participating in-state colleges, with awards based on financial need determined by the FAFSA. Serves income-eligible Colorado residents at public and participating private institutions. File the FAFSA at studentaid.gov and list a Colorado school; your college financial aid office will package the grant. Have ready Social Security numbers, prior-year tax returns, and any household untaxed income records.
